Output aa66a3c40a24c5b06002cfe4fcc7146b078bf184488d61237f9289c70296932b:20

value
74067008
script pubkey
OP_0 OP_PUSHBYTES_20 b854570883c127f05671d2fb6de3b3277abe1219
address
bc1qhp29wzyrcynlq4n36takmcanyaatuysevrj0r8
transaction
aa66a3c40a24c5b06002cfe4fcc7146b078bf184488d61237f9289c70296932b
spent
true